Audio Mastering - What is LUFS and Why Does It Matter?

LUFS means Loudness Unit Full Scale. It is the measurement of compression and volume over the song's length. Social media platforms like Spotify, Tidal, YouTube, iTunes, and SoundCloud have their standards. It matters because the social media platform will alter your song's sound if it does not comply. Audio Mixing - Do you mix any genre of music?

Yes, we do. Using references helps - so bring them. Also, we use Izotope's Tonal Balance Control to ensure we have complied with specific genres' EQ. Izotope has analyzed hundreds of genre-specific songs, developed how they sound sonically and made an EQ tunnel to use as a guide. So we always check against that.
